Re: [PATCH 1/8] libceph: be less chatty about stray replies

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



On 07/30/2012 10:59 AM, Sage Weil wrote:
> There are many (normal) conditions that can lead to us getting
> unexpected replies, include cluster topology changes, osd failures,
> and timeouts.  There's no need to spam the console about it.
